OSIRIS FRATERNAL ORDER
WORLD ASSEMBLY VOTING POLICIES
= General Assembly =

The Scribe of Ma'at or his named deputy, will post the proposal on the regional forum in the section called the Shrine of Amun. This post will be followed with an analysis of the proposal at vote, and how they think the Pharaoh and the citizens should vote.

The Pharaoh (Delegate) will vote based on the arguments given, (for or against) in that thread and will take in to account the regional vote in-game.

Note: To WA Campaigners, do not telegram the Delegate. Instead, register on the regional forum and present your argument in the Shrine of Amun. If it is found that you are attempting to vote stack in Osiris with outside individuals, then you will be barred from future votes and will receive an automatic vote against any current and future proposals you have authored.
__________________________ = Security Council =

The Scribe of Ma'at or his named deputy, will post the proposal on the regional forum in the section called the Shrine of Ra. This post will be followed with an analysis of the proposal at vote, and how they think the Pharaoh and the citizens should vote.

The Security Council is often used to pursue gameplay grudges, and you will often see people split based on their gameplay affiliations, or seeking to use the Security Council to assist their faction/organisation/region by working on Commendations to show that their group is superior to others.

For that reason, the Scribe of Ma'at will defer to the an official from the Priesthoods of Horus or Sekhmet for matters relating to Security Council proposals.

The Delegate will vote based on the Community Vote.

Definition of terms: Horus = Foreign Affairs, Sekhmet = Military.

Note: To SC Campaigners, do not telegram the Delegate. Instead, register on the regional forum and present your argument in the Shrine of Ra. If it is found that you are attempting to vote stack in Osiris with outside individuals, then you will be barred from future votes and will receive an automatic vote against any current and future proposals you have authored.

OSIRIS FRATERNAL ORDER
ADVERTISING POLICIES
= Advertising =

Advertising has strict guidelines. Whilst we understand that many consider the Game Created Regions as nothing but a recruiting ground for their region, I am of the opinion that people take it far too seriously and then actively seek to insult the regions they recruit from. It is neither mature or dignifying for those people.

Any Adverts which do not entertain the Pharaoh will be suppressed on the Regional Message Board. Regions engaging in region-wide recruitment campaigns agree that they are opening themselves to the same treatment from Osiris and its allies. Your Arnhelm Treaty will not protect you from it, nor does it have any legal weight outside of your own community. Infringing on the sovereignty of our region will result in you experiencing the same.

Note on Nazi, Communist, and other inappropriate advertising/spam: These will be suppressed regardless. Complaints will be ignored and deleted.

OSIRIS FRATERNAL ORDER
ENDORSEMENT CAP POLICIES
= General Endorsement Cap =

Osiris has a strict endorsement cap of a maximum of 20 Endorsements per WA Nation unless they fall under the exceptions listed below.

In the future, a tiered endorsement cap will be introduced to allow citizens of Osiris to have higher caps if they are endorsing the Delegate and Vice-Delegate. It is recommended that residents of Osiris seek to gain legally recognised citizenship on this forum in order to protect themselves from being banjected by the Pharaoh of Osiris in the event that they are suspected of committing any crimes against Osiris or the Delegacy.


The endorsement cap exists in order to prevent foreign soldiers, enemies of the region or even opportunists inside the region from usurping the delegacy from the legally elected regional delegate. It is the primary security measure and is enforced by the Pharaoh in cooperation with the Vizier (Vice Delegate) and the Atef (the Security Council). The Pharaoh may raise or lower the endorsement cap at any time and may notify residents of Osiris via the regional Telegram feature.

Failing to adhere to the endorsement cap will result in forced deportation to the Rejected Realms for 12 Hours (one update) in order to reduce the amount of endorsements the nation has.


Remember, citizens of Osiris are safe from banjection unless it meets grounds set down by the Pschent for punishment following a conviction, or unless you have violated the endorsement cap and ignored all requests to reduce your endorsements.

= Specialist Endorsement Cap =

The Atef of Osiris (Security Council) has a rolling cap of 66% of the Pharaoh's Endorsements, or 10 below the Vizier (whichever is lower). As of 03/03/2014, the cap sits at 50

The Pharaoh may grant waivers at his discretion.
